UK: A rescue operation is under way in Cornwall, where high winds and heavy rain caused severe flooding.
Rescue helicopters have been launched to help people trapped in cars and emergency services have evacuated flooded buildings across the Cornish coast.
A landslide in Lostwithiel stopped train services in and out of Cornwall and some schools have been closed.
Several areas of the county have been hit by floods and road closures, including Bodmin, St Austell, Par, Luxulyan, Lostwithiel, St Blazey and St Blazey Gate.
